Biography

Steve Brudniak (born April 9, 1961, Topeka, Kansas) is an American artist, actor, filmmaker and musician. Known for highly crafted, unusual assemblage sculpture, imbued with transcendental and unique scientific elements; his visual art career spans over four decades, with work in the permanent collections of several art museums in United States. His acting and film endeavors began at the age of 13. Some notable roles include pivotal characters in Richard Linklater's Waking Life and Robert Rodriguez's Hypnotic. Brudniak was also a founding member of Spiny Normen and other psychedelic music groups from 1977 ‒ present and operated Victorian Recording Studio during the mid 1980s. He spent his elementary, high school years, and early 20's in Houston, Texas, eventually moving to Austin, Texas where he currently lives.
